Palworld just had a massive 1.0 launch on Steam with huge player numbers! To keep the excitement going, developer Pocketpair announced a brand-new game: Palworld Online — a mobile MMO coming to iOS and Android in 2026.
Important Point: This is a separate game from the main Palworld you play on PC/console. Think of it like a cousin — same family, different house!

Pocketpair CEO Takura Mizobe said:
"Garena has extensive experience in global publishing, localisation, and live operations for mobile games. We are pleased to work with Garena on the licensed development of Palworld Online and look forward to seeing a new Palworld experience brought to players worldwide."
Important Point: There’s already a Palworld mobile game by Krafton, but this is completely different — new story, new features, MMO focus.
